#ifndef REGISTERS_H
#define REGISTERS_H
#include <iostream>
#include <string>
#include <cstdint>
// Struct representing a single bit with a state (0 or 1) and a name
struct Bit {
std::string name;
bool state;
};
// Struct representing a register consisting of 8 bits
struct Register {
std::string name;
Bit bits[8]; // Array of 8 bits
uint8_t value; // Value representing the state of 8 bits
};
// Class representing multiple registers
class Registers {
public:
// Constructor to initialize registers with default names
Registers(int num);
// Function to set individual bits of a register
void setBit(int regIndex, int bitIndex, bool state);
void setBit(int regIndex, int bitIndex, bool state, std::string name);
void setBit(std::string bitName, bool state);
//void setBiteName(int regIndex, int bitIndex, string name)
// Function to print the state of all registers
void printRegisters() const;
void setRegister(int regIndex, char value);
void setRegister(std::string regName, char value);
void setRegister(int regIndex, char value, std::string name);
void setRegisterName(int regIndex, std::string name);
bool State(std::string name);
uint8_t RegisterValue(std::string name);
uint8_t RegisterAddress(std::string name);
uint8_t RegisterIndex(std::string name);
Register regArray[8]; // Array of 8 registers
private:
// Private function to update the value of a register based on its bits' states
void updateRegisterValue(int regIndex);
};
#endif /* REGISTERS_H */
